TDOT to hold Public Information Meetings on US-64 Rockslide Project

Thursday, December 10, 2009 | 04:38am
Chattanooga, Tenn. – The Tennessee Department of Transportation (TDOT) will conduct two public information meetings on the US-64 rockslide mitigation project currently underway in Polk County. At each meeting a project update will be given, and representatives from TDOT and the contractor will be available to answer questions from the public about the project. The meetings will be held on the east and west ends of the project and will run from 5:30 p.m. to 7:00 p.m. EST.
